Solution for 26250 is what percent of 69:

26250:69*100 =

(26250*100):69 =

2625000:69 = 38043.48

Now we have: 26250 is what percent of 69 = 38043.48

Question: 26250 is what percent of 69?

Percentage solution with steps:

Step 1: We make the assumption that 69 is 100% since it is our output value.

Step 2: We next represent the value we seek with {x}.

Step 3: From step 1, it follows that {100\%}={69}.

Step 4: In the same vein, {x\%}={26250}.

Step 5: This gives us a pair of simple equations:

{100\%}={69}(1).

{x\%}={26250}(2).

Step 6: By simply dividing equation 1 by equation 2 and taking note of the fact that both the LHS
(left hand side) of both equations have the same unit (%); we have

\frac{100\%}{x\%}=\frac{69}{26250}

Step 7: Taking the inverse (or reciprocal) of both sides yields

\frac{x\%}{100\%}=\frac{26250}{69}

\Rightarrow{x} = {38043.48\%}

Therefore, {26250} is {38043.48\%} of {69}.
